×
Register Here to Apply for Jobs or Post Jobs. X

Sr. Software Engineer, CRM

Job in Indianapolis, Hamilton County, Indiana, 46262, USA
Listing for: Bloomerang
Full Time position
Listed on 2026-01-09
Job specializations:
  • Software Development
    Software Engineer, Full Stack Developer, Cloud Engineer - Software, Senior Developer
Job Description & How to Apply Below
Location: Indianapolis

Sr. Software Engineer, CRM – Bloomerang

At Bloomerang, we believe change happens on purpose. We champion the power and potential of nonprofits, igniting next‑level impact with the team and technology built for purpose. Our powerful giving platform and stellar support enable tens of thousands of nonprofits to raise more, recruit more, and retain more, fueling maximum impact and raising the bar on what’s possible for the nonprofit sector.

Even as the nonprofit sector sees declines in giving, Bloomerang customers raise more year over year.

We’re also committed to creating thriving employees. Join a mission‑driven culture built on our core values of Simplify, Care and Act. Our people are key to our success, and we’re proud to have some of the most innovative and skilled individuals in the workforce today.

The Role

As a Sr. Software Engineer at Bloomerang you will function as the technical lead and drive the mission to empower nonprofits. You don’t just write code; you shape the technical direction of our platform, working at the intersection of Product, QA, and Engineering to deliver high‑impact SaaS solutions. You are a leader who thrives in an agile environment, embraces AI‑driven development, and mentors a high‑performing team of engineers.

What

You Will Do
  • Own the technical vision and direction for your domain, ensuring the team builds solutions that are scalable, maintainable, and aligned with enterprise architectural guidance.
  • Diagnose and resolve complex technical bottlenecks, leveraging deep knowledge of debugging tools to maintain the performance of our SaaS applications.
  • Champion Agile ceremonies and workflows, ensuring iterative delivery, high velocity, and continuous improvement within the sprint cycle.
  • Conduct rigorous code reviews in adherence to coding standards, to catch potential bugs and provide constructive feedback to elevate the team's standards.
  • Embed AI responsibly into your team's workflow by using AI tools to enhance development productivity, code analysis, and technical problem‑solving.
  • Mentor and coach junior and mid‑level engineers, helping them develop deeper technical skills, architectural thinking, and ownership mindset.
What You Need to Succeed
  • A deep mastery of .NET and C#:
    You have strong proficiency in our core backend technologies and are comfortable working extensively with SQL.
  • Modern Frontend experience:
    You bring hands‑on experience with JavaScript, and we’ll be especially excited if you have React or Type Script in your toolkit.
  • Architectural depth:
    You have a proven track record of building and consuming REST APIs and have the “system design” mindset required to manage performance at scale.
  • An “Ops Mindset”:
    You possess professional experience with CI/CD pipelines and automated deployment, prioritizing a smooth and reliable path to production.
  • A commitment to excellence:
    You model high standards of technical execution and continuous learning, inspiring your team to grow alongside you.
  • A sense of accountability:
    You take full ownership of code quality outcomes, ensuring that every product shipped meets the highest standards of reliability.
  • Scalable systems thinking:
    You have experience establishing and evolving code review processes and automation that can adapt to a growing team and increasing complexity.
  • Strategic partnership:
    You excel at working alongside Product teams to design robust solutions that balance feature delivery with long‑term stability and proactive technical debt management.
  • Technological versatility:
    You bring proficiency in a diverse range of frameworks, languages, and databases, with a specific focus on advancing CRM or Fundraising functionalities.
  • An AI‑forward mindset:
    You possess the curiosity and responsibility to explore and integrate AI tools into your daily workflow, driving efficiency to further the Bloomerang mission.
Nice to Haves But Not Required
  • Cloud & Containers: Experience with AWS and Docker.
  • Modern Architecture: Knowledge of NestJS, Microservices, or event‑driven frameworks like Kafka.
  • Third‑Party Ecosystems: Experience integrating with Mail Chimp, Constant Contact, or Quick Books Online (QBO).
Benefits Health + Wellness

You’ll have access…

To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ary